Webtry sleeping or lying down in a dark room during a migraine drink plenty of water to avoid dehydration have a healthy diet and eat meals at regular times exercise regularly and get … WebRetinal migraine (ocular migraine): You may notice temporary, partial or complete loss of vision in one of your eyes, along with a dull ache behind the eye that may spread to the rest of your head. That vision loss may last a minute, or as long as months.
